Latam Airlines (LTM) Other Non-Current Liabilities (2017 - 2024)

Latam Airlines (LTM) has disclosed Other Non-Current Liabilities for 8 consecutive years, with $140.2 million as the latest value for Q4 2024.

  • For the quarter ending Q4 2024, Other Non-Current Liabilities fell 59.81% year-over-year to $140.2 million, compared with a TTM value of $140.2 million through Dec 2024, down 59.81%, and an annual FY2024 reading of $140.2 million, down 59.81% over the prior year.
  • Other Non-Current Liabilities was $140.2 million for Q4 2024 at Latam Airlines, down from $348.9 million in the prior quarter.
  • Across five years, Other Non-Current Liabilities topped out at $512.1 million in Q4 2021 and bottomed at $140.2 million in Q4 2024.
  • Average Other Non-Current Liabilities over 5 years is $363.6 million, with a median of $396.4 million recorded in 2020.
  • The sharpest move saw Other Non-Current Liabilities increased 29.17% in 2021, then crashed 59.81% in 2024.
  • Year by year, Other Non-Current Liabilities stood at $396.4 million in 2020, then rose by 29.17% to $512.1 million in 2021, then decreased by 17.94% to $420.2 million in 2022, then decreased by 16.96% to $348.9 million in 2023, then plummeted by 59.81% to $140.2 million in 2024.
